Two of the most anticipated works, although for different reasons. Death Stranding was a kind of litmus test, the return of one of the top creatives in the video game industry. Hideo Kojima, who for years had been focused on Metal Gear Solid, was finally going to develop a completely original production. The result is Death Stranding, a very peculiar title, to the point that the argument of “it is not for everyone” has spread more than the stranded entities in the post-apocalyptic United States in which the action is located. Sam Porter Bridges, the protagonist, acts as a freight forwarder and will have to save the human being from extinction by delivering packages and connecting the entire territory. The gameplay invites the player to use all kinds of gadgets to move around an immense world, while helping other versions of Sam managed by other users thanks to its asynchronous online features.

The problem with expectations is that everyone has their own. There are those who want the same experience with improved graphics; others prefer new graphics accompanied by a slight facelift, just enough to make it through the cut of the current era; those that remain opt for a new visual aspect and a completely renewed gameplay, which is capable of balancing the new and the old, the essence, after all. Final Fantasy VII Remake stands as a reimagining of the classic, a version that follows the guidelines of the original, but is not afraid to deviate at certain points. Its controversial ending has been the subject of debate, although the battle system, which is no longer in turns, has managed to adapt the classic system of matters with special care to action battles. How will it evolve in the following installments? For now, only Square Enix knows that.

There have been several attempts by virtual reality to make its mark, but access to this technology has not always been within everyone’s reach. In a way, that is still the case, although PlayStation VR is the cheapest option, with the sacrifices that this entails in terms of power. Be that as it may, the great virtual reality titles have gone somewhat unnoticed, since not being a technology as widespread as others, word of mouth does not work as in projects that are more accessible. At FreeGameTips we did not want to leave out one of the most outstanding VR titles, which is also one of the best platforms that have been developed in recent years. ASTRO BOT: Rescue Mission uses all the capabilities of virtual reality and takes the platform genre to another level.

Developed by SIE Japan Studio, this production includes everything a good platform has to have: satisfactory levels, well-thought-out final bosses and a creativity and originality that is breathed from the moment you put on the virtual reality cases. It is one of the must-haves of PlayStation 4. In addition, the saga will continue on PlayStation 5, as all consoles will come with Astro’s Playroom pre-installed.

Fumito Ueda, then leader of Team ICO, enjoyed the respect of the players and the press for the creativity of his video games, all of them author works with their own label. With ICO he dazzled a segment of the community and a good part of the press, but with Shadow of the Colossus he managed to further enlarge his name and that of the team. Armed with those credentials, fans hoped for a bright future in the form of games. It happened that The Last Guardian, originally announced for PlayStation 3, suffered from endless development issues, something that led Ueda to leave Sony and found his own studio. Still, he continued in the position of director as an outsider. The project moved to PlayStation 4, was delayed once again, and finally went on sale in late 2016.

All these vicissitudes were reflected in the technical section, but the project continued to ooze charisma through all the pores of Trico, the majestic animal that accompanies our protagonist. History puts us in the shoes of a child who wakes up in a huge fortress. There he meets the creature, with whom he establishes a very special relationship. Together they must find a way out, although the animal acts by itself and will not always attend to the young person’s requests.

Insomniac Games is one of those studios that have been linked to the PlayStation brand even when they were independent. Under the Universal umbrella, Naughty Dog and the creators of Spyro the Dragon shared ideas, criticism and the occasional bar night. In the end, both have followed a similar path, since they have ended up being part of Sony Worldwide Studios. Ratchet and Clank, an action and platform saga starring two cute characters, has many video games behind it. With its arrival on PlayStation 4, Insomniac Games reimagined the first installment of all, hence its title without number or subtitle behind. The first thing that catches your attention is its spectacular graphic section, which emulates animation movies in three dimensions. In fact, comparisons with Pixar have been frequent, especially for the design of its characters.

This game is based on the movie, which in turn is an adaptation of the original title. In the playable, the developers took advantage of their experience with the rest of the sequels to add elements and mechanics that were not present in the classic. Now that the PlayStation 5 installment has been officially announced, it’s a good time to relive the adventure. And if you haven’t played it yet, you have a date with Ratchet and Clank.

SIE Bend Studio was the team that designed the legendary Syphon Filter for the first PlayStation, as well as its sequels. However, later, the developer focused on portable titles. Days Gone was the way back to big budget titles on a desktop machine. The company outlined one of the many PlayStation 4 exclusives, which has also found a niche in the FreeGameTips top. This is a zombie game (they like to call them infected) built on a wild open world.

Deacon St. John biker is a happy man, but everything changes when the infection begins to spread throughout the United States. In an unfortunate incident, his wife will die, so the man will have to face this lonely situation in a period of perpetual death. The infected, beings who move in herds, maintain a certain intelligence, so that facing them directly will not always be the best idea. The Bend Studios game combines narrative, action, stealth, and survival in a production that may not be the scale of God of War or The Last of Us Part 2, but has the necessary ingredients to enjoy its world and his playable proposal. In addition, it is one of the only games that has a motorcycle that acts almost like one more character.

What would happen if the technology rebelled? If androids started to feel human? If they wanted to free themselves from the chains imposed by their masters? That is the premise of Detroit: Become Human, the most recent work by the Quantic Dream studio. The creators of Heavy Rain and Beyond: Two Souls designed their title in the image and likeness of their previous projects, at least as far as gameplay is concerned. Again, the player’s action unfolds through a story full of decisions, in which the user must constantly intervene to pull the narrative threads in one direction or another. The different characters, who embody different perspectives of the same reality, inexorably advance towards their destinies, which in all cases can be death. An action, however small, can trigger unforeseeable consequences.

In the case of this video game directed by David Cage, the most curious have the opportunity to experiment with all the story branches thanks to a tree-shaped panel that allows you to unlock and experiment with all the plausible options. Detroit: Become Human is undoubtedly one of the rounder products of the French studio, which faces its future as an independent developer, since the exclusivity agreement expired and has not been renewed.

Nathan Drake’s story concluded with Uncharted 4: The Thief’s End, which does not mean that the saga is completely closed. Uncharted: The Lost Legacy was born as a fourth installment DLC, but ended up becoming an independent experience. The North American studio relied on Shaun Escayg and Kurt Margenau for directing, while Neil Druckmann went on to work on The Last of Us Part 2, Naughty Dog’s most ambitious project to date. What The Lost Legacy has shown is that there is life beyond Nathan Drake β€” not to mention that this is the umpteenth proof that titles starring women also sell well, contrary to the argument some companies hold β€” especially when the two main characters shine with such a brilliant charisma.

Chloe Frazier debuted in Uncharted 2: Among Thieves, but she had already known Nate for years. They had been romantically involved and played the role of double agent. On the other hand, Nadine Ross, head of the Shoreline mercenary army, first appeared in the fourth chapter of the saga. His role? The one of one of the villains of the adventure. Due to circumstances, the paths of these two characters intersect in The Lost Legacy, a title that follows all the guidelines of the previous videogames of the saga: it is spectacular, in times of adrenaline, with phases of shooting and moments of more pause. Solving small puzzles or simply delighting in the scenarios are some of the pleasures that this great little work by Naughty Dog offers.

Great power carries great responsibility. That is precisely the weight that Insomniac Games had to carry on their shoulders, the responsibility of offering a product that pleased fans of the wall-climbing and those unfamiliar with the work of the late Stan Lee. Marvel’s Spider-Man marked the return of a saga that had remained in the air since Activision lost the rights (and all of its games disappeared from digital stores). The creators of Sunset Overdrive and Ratchet and Clank offered a fairly traditional open world, but one that made a difference thanks to Spidey’s scrolling mechanics. Slipping between buildings and buildings, fighting the bad guys and embodying Peter Parker himself are just some of the most notable features of the video game.

This duality between the hero and the person with their doubts and fears, allows observing the two sides of a character and knowing more deeply the human being behind the mask. Insomniac did not want to leave out Mary Jane Watson, who does not appear in this production as a damsel in distress, but as a partner in Spider-Man. Insonmiac has built a new universe that will continue to explode in upcoming games. The next stop? Marvel’s Spider-Man: Miles Morales, for PlayStation 5.

Occasionally, the video game reserves something unforgettable, an experience so original and groundbreaking that it is difficult to classify. Shadow of the Colossus is one of those works. Fumito Ueda, father of ICO and The Last Guardian, designed this very special video game for PlayStation 2. Many years later, Bluepoint Games, a developer specialized in remastering and revamping old titles, was in charge of bringing all the charm of yesteryear to the current console. The result is visually palpable, as it is a product at the height of PlayStation 4 and without the problems of the original version, except for the camera, which sometimes is not in the right place. PS4 Pro owners have a choice between two options: prioritize resolution (4K) or framerate (60fps).

Wander is alone in the world. A woman lies dead and inert, so our protagonist will try to revive her at all costs. Shadow of the Colossus uses introspection, music, what one sees on screen to narrate a fantasy story pregnant with humanity and feelings. Killing each of the colossi will be a unique, as well as traumatic, experience. Agro, the majestic jet horse, guides us from side to side of the stage. We fight a colossus, we discover its weakness, we grab it by the hair and we ascend until we reach its vulnerable point. Once killed, start again.

It was a cry. Fans wanted Persona 5 Royal to be translated into Spanish, a goal that had not been met until then. But the walls are to come down. Koch Media, distributor of the game in Spain, officially announced the location of the title, an improved version of the original product. As in any RPG, the lines of dialogue are very abundant, so English was a barrier to entry for certain potential players. Now, those users have been able to access and enjoy the adventure as it deserves. “How to improve the unbeatable”, we reflected in the FreeGameTips Reviews. In truth, everything can be polished, Persona 5 is no exception. We rate it as a masterpiece (10 out of 10), so its presence among the top PlayStation 4 exclusives should come as no surprise.

The RPG of Atlus and P. Studio refines, changes and modifies the original content, but also adds many more stories, new musical pieces, unpublished characters and much more. Like other games in the saga, the title mixes a social aspect, almost visual novel, with more common components of the JRPG. Persona 5 Royal is a long, very long game, a fantasy trip set in Tokyo, with real locations, but with a streaky fictional universe.

After a successful trilogy on PlayStation 3, Naughty Dog set out to wrap up the story of Nathan Drake, a somewhat irreverent character who mixes pranks with bullets and who is ready for anything to get hold of treasures, even if that supposes the destruction of the historical heritage. The parallels with Indiana Jones are impossible to avoid at that point, but Uncharted is one of those sagas that has managed to defend its own identity. The Thief’s End was not a simple project, because ideas and concepts remained along the way that did not materialize. As a consequence, Amy Hennig, Creative Director for the previous three games, left the studio.

In Uncharted 4: The Thief’s End, the team led by Neil Druckmann attempted to endow Nate with other dimensions, something that had somehow already started in the third installment. After many adventures, it was time to settle down. Or at least that was what Elena, his wife, wanted, the intrepid reporter who accompanied him on several of his journeys. That being the case, the man sought honest employment and worked to start a family. Still, things changed when Samuel Drake, Nate’s brother, paid him a visit. Back to adventure, his idyllic life in danger and his head in the pillory … or almost. Uncharted 4: Thief’s End is everything from the previous games but multiplied. It introduces parts of the open world and a longer history. For all these reasons, it has become one of the favorites of the FreeGameTips newsroom.

Developing a sequel is never easy; Designing a second installment of a unique game is even more complicated. The Last of Us was born in the twilight of PlayStation 3, another parallel with The Last of Us Part 2, released a few months after the generation change. If the first installment narrated the journey of two characters into the unknown, towards a possible cure for the evil that plagues the world, the new chapter includes what has been sown, the consequences of the decisions made during this journey. The thematic axis of the narrative of The Last of Us Part 2 is hatred, a hatred that devours its protagonist unceremoniously. Ellie, eaten away inside, only thinks of killing, killing and killing. “I’m going to kill all of them,” he said in the first teaser trailer to Joel. I wasn’t kidding.

Naughty Dog has outlined an immense title in all its sections: the audiovisual, the narrative and the playable. It is a survival adventure measured to the millimeter and detailed to the last consequences. The sequel is heartbreaking in every way, as the player observes the progressive wear of some protagonists who gradually lose their humanity, but who, at the same time, cannot be more human. Because not everything is black and white, because adverse circumstances chisel the wounds of the soul. And some of them never heal. Its long duration, as well as some narrative decisions, have not been liked by all the players, although that does not erase its undeniable positive points. Not surprisingly, this production directed by Neil Druckmann has been among the best PlayStation 4 exclusives for FreeGameTips.

Guerrilla Games was a studio specialized in first-person shooters, although before Killzone they worked on very different projects and on very different platforms, such as Game Boy Color. After several installments, the Dutch released Killzone: Shadow Fall as the PlayStation 4 launch title, but they were clear that their next project must be an original product. After ruling out Dark Silence, a video game that never made it past the prototype phase, the studio designed the play they’ve finally triumphed with, Horizon Zero Dawn. Its producer, Angie Smets, is of the opinion that a post-apocalyptic world does not have to be horrendous, it can be beautiful. And so is his open world, a place that has returned to the starting point, to that of nature. Human civilization has fallen, so plants have taken over spaces that were previously dominated by skyscrapers or technology.

Not only has the world returned to a sort of later period, but surviving humans have followed suit. The societies depicted in Horizon Zero Dawn are tribal, almost prehistoric. And no, dinosaurs never lived with homo sapiens, but in this universe contemporary man lives with huge beasts, half machines, half organic. They are dangerous monsters that do not hesitate to attack and kill anyone who comes close, so the protagonist of the video game must be very careful when traveling around the world. Aloy, who lived as an outcast in her tribe, will rise from the ashes to start a journey full of challenges and dangers. The path of heroin does not end here: in 2021 he will star in Horizon: Forbidden West, the sequel to the video game on PlayStation 5.

Hidetaka Miyazaki has become on his own merits one of the most influential developers in the video game industry. The Dark Souls formula has been taken by many other studios to build their own titles. From Software has continued to experiment with these mechanics. As a result, proposals such as Sekiro: Shadows Die Twice or Bloodborne were born. Although a sequel has been requested both actively and passively, at the moment there is nothing announced.

Yharman is a gloomy city topped by impressive pieces of Gothic architecture. Its walls house one of the most coveted substances: blood. Doctors have discovered an infallible method of curing disease, using this body fluid, which is why many people make a pilgrimage with the hope of healing in their minds. But not all blood is created equal. For this reason, the protagonist of this story travels to Yharman with the aim of obtaining Pale Blood, something that will not be easy for him, since there is no longer any trace of humanity in the city. The whole world has turned into a monster, so death lurks at every step. Moving forward will not be easy. Die, a process that will be repeated over and over again. Win, perhaps after many attempts.

More than a decade after Sony Santa Monica released the first God of War, the saga was already at a point of no return. Its hack and slash formula, fresh at the time, sold out its latest cartridges with God of War: Ascension, a game that came out at sunset on PlayStation 3 and showed that the future of Kratos had to be different. After all, they had already marketed six video games on various platforms (PlayStation 2, PlayStation 3, and PSP). After the remastering of God of War 3 and God of War: Ascension on the current console, the North American studio decided to create something different, but without losing the essence that the saga had exuded since its inception. Cory Barlog, Creative Director for the second installment, left Sony to pursue new professional adventures in Crystal Dynamics. The creative participated in the Tomb Raider reboot, but since they did not let him make his dream come true (create a sequence shot game), he looked for an exit, which was his way back to Sony Santa Monica.

In line with other Sony exclusives, the studio gave the protagonist a new dimension, a human touch, so to speak (although Kratos is divine in nature, the behavior of the Greek gods was always very human). This saga is the one that finally fit with the idea of ​​the sequence shot, which could be developed successfully in combination with other profound changes in its gameplay. Santa Monica discarded the fixed camera system and adopted the shoulder camera, more in keeping with a game that embraces the genre of adventure and action. The exploration of an open world, the forceful combat, somewhat heavier, and the relationship between Kratos and his son Atreus, make God of War a whole reinterpretation of the original formula. It is not a complete breakdown, as gigantic enemies, battles against mythological creatures and other stale aspects are still alive in this new installment.

God of War treats the filial parental relationship between Kratos and Atreus very well. A brutal character like the Spartan teaches his offspring with an iron hand, but in turn, protects him from his past and from his own nature. This, naturally, ends up producing friction, but the psychology of both characters develops with great wealth throughout the entire adventure. For all this, God of War stands on Olympus of the exclusives of PlayStation 4. This has been decided by the editors and collaborators of FreeGameTips.
